Regular Season Round 21: Puerto Montt - Temuco 113-65
Date: April 8, 2022
Not a big story in a game when 13th ranked Temuco (2-16) was outscored on the road by ninth ranked Puerto Montt (9-9) 113-65 on Friday. Puerto Montt dominated down low during the game scoring 74 of its points in the paint compared to Temuco's 42. Puerto Montt forced 20 Temuco turnovers and outrebounded them 43-18 including a 14-1 advantage in offensive rebounds. They looked well-organized offensively handing out 34 assists comparing to just 21 passes made by Temuco's players. Italian-Argentinian point guard Diego Gerbaudo (178-1989) nailed a double-double by scoring 14 points, 7 rebounds and 15 assists for the winning side and American center Roquez Johnson (201-1992, college: MSU, agency: BIG) accounted for 26 points and 8 rebounds. Five Puerto Montt players scored in double figures. Swingman Jose Fuentes (197-1990) came up with 15 points and 5 rebounds and point guard Rodrigo Munoz (186-1980) added 7 points and 9 assists respectively for Temuco in the defeat. The winner was already known earlier in the game, so both coaches allowed to play the bench players saving starting five for next games. Puerto Montt maintains ninth place with 9-9 record. Temuco lost seventh consecutive game. They stay at the bottom position with 16 games lost. Puerto Montt will meet at home league's leader Universidad de Concepcion in the next round and it will be quite challenging to get another victory. Temuco will play against Universidad Catolica (#10) in Santiago and hope to secure a win.
